hmmscan (EBI)
hmmscan (EBI) performs protein sequence similarity searches using profile hidden Markov models (profile HMMs) based on the HMMER3 software to identify homologous sequences and annotate proteins against databases such as Pfam.
Key Features:
- Algorithmic basis: Implements profile HMM probabilistic methods provided by the HMMER3 software suite for sensitive sequence similarity detection.
- Speed and efficiency: Achieves approximately 100-fold speed improvements relative to earlier HMMER versions for rapid database searches.
- Input and target types: Accepts single protein sequences, multiple sequence alignments, or profile HMMs as queries and searches against sequence databases including Pfam.
- Programmatic access: Exposes search methods as RESTful web services to enable integration and automation in computational workflows.
- Result reporting: Produces tabular outputs and graphical summaries that scale to large numbers of matches and enable rapid appraisal of search outcomes.
Scientific Applications:
- Homology detection: Identification of homologous protein sequences across databases.
- Protein annotation: Assignment of protein family labels and functional domains using Pfam and other profile HMM collections.
- Evolutionary analysis: Exploration of evolutionary relationships among protein families via profile-based similarity.
- Functional annotation and comparative genomics: Support for high-throughput functional annotation and comparative genomics within larger bioinformatics workflows.
Methodology:
Searches use profile hidden Markov models implemented in HMMER3 to perform probabilistic sequence similarity searches that model the statistical properties of protein families.
